PÂTE À CHOUX: the experience
to further explain my fails…
fail 1: the burst of cool air from opening the oven door allowed the steam to escape; when i took them out of the oven they were cracked and started deflating immediately:/
cracking is caused by steam trying to escape and having nowhere to go, so it bursts through the shell —could also be a result of the oven temp being too high but my oven tends to run cool
fail 2:
i figured it wasn’t the eggs/ batter because my dough wasn’t runny. as soon as i took the choux out of the oven it started deflating immediately. after cutting it open i felt wet dough on the inside… UNDERBAKED. choux pastry is meant to be dry and light; should be completely hollow on the inside
success 3:
the burst of high heat at the beginning helped my dough rise/take shape, then the reduction of heat allowed my dough to bake all the way through without over baking or bake toooo fast. I think this works best for my home oven because the temperature is so finicky. in a commercial oven i think 350° all the way through could work which was the bake time i was using originally

Baking pâte à choux can truly be a test of patience and technique, especially when you're working with a home oven that doesn't always behave predictably. From my own trials, I've found that the choice of flour can surprisingly alter the outcome. While bread flour is typically recommended for its higher protein content which helps with structure, I experimented with all-purpose (AP) flour and still achieved decent results, though the texture slightly differed. This flexibility can be encouraging for home bakers who might not have bread flour on hand. One key insight I gained is the critical role of oven temperature management. Initial high heat is essential to create an immediate burst of steam that helps the choux puff up quickly, forming a stable shell. But if the heat remains too intense or the oven door is opened prematurely, it causes steam to escape, which leads to that dreaded cracking and collapsing. This is because steam builds up inside the choux, and if it escapes too fast, the structure weakens dramatically. To combat this, try the two-step baking method: start at a higher temperature (e.g., 425°F/220°C) for the first 10-15 minutes, then reduce it to around 350°F (175°C) for the remainder of the baking time. This technique allows the shell to set and then bake through evenly without burning or underbaking. Also, resist opening the oven door during baking; the cool air shock can immediately deflate your delicate pastries. Another common issue is underbaking, resulting in wet or soggy interiors instead of the ideal dry, hollow shells. Using a toothpick to test doneness or baking a bit longer can help ensure the moisture evaporates fully. If your choux collapses when out of the oven, it’s usually a sign the interior wasn't baked through completely.
